Our work in this area includes an IEEE 1609.2 security protocol to secure automotive communication systems such as in-vehicle infotainment, over-the-air updates, and any other electronic control unit comms. As well as porting a cryptography library from a Linux system to ThreadX RTOS, we built a library to meet V2V (Vehicle-to-vehicle) automobile technology, and ECC (Elliptic curve cryptography) public-key cryptography for signing and verification of messages using the ECDSA algorithm.
Partnering with a major semiconductor manufacturer, we cooperated on a passive keyless entry solution in the field of low-level software development and system verification. We took over the development of a large testbench written in C++ and SystemC used to verify the overall IC correctness with a special emphasis on an SPI-based interface.

As modern automotive safety systems are centred on the concept of detecting objects or events in the proximity of the vehicle, experience of technologies related to image capture processing is key to the delivery of successful software projects in this domain. We’ve worked with a large range of coprocessor technologies for image processing, as well as with many of the major software platforms for exploiting coprocessor hardware.When used as general purpose coprocessors using technologies such as OpenCL, a GPU is a common choice for implementing image processing algorithms.
When used as general purpose coprocessors using technologies such as OpenCL, a GPU is a common choice for implementing image processing algorithms. We’ve been working with all of the major GPU vendors including ARM, Intel and Imagination Technologies.
Our experience is at all layers of the GPU stack, including driver feature implementation, optimisation and applications. We’ve worked with image and video signal processor technology companies to help develop their core technology, and to integrate it with specific OSs and host SoCs.

We’ve been responsible for the tuner feature in projects for car infotainment systems based on Windows CE, Linux and QNX – mainly taking care of customer requirements analysis, design, software development, module and bring-up testing, problem analysis and solving and software maintenance. We have experience of working with AM/FM, SDARS, HD Radio and DAB for a range of European and North American customers
